Output 55031129bf0edae75f6f848f95b0c688a7c69aa487960f40f3a2f97d1143edea:0

value
38607366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ca6a30f5d4877f39ceb55a05a9cdd6ac3224dc4e OP_EQUAL
address
MSMRwUeFaUZjaHjQzRjjxWm15u4RwLhp8i
transaction
55031129bf0edae75f6f848f95b0c688a7c69aa487960f40f3a2f97d1143edea
spent
true